Remedy
Check the following:
Supply voltage (P0210) must lie within limits indicated on
•
rating plate.
Ramp-down time (P1121) must match inertia of load.
•
Required braking power must lie within specified limits.
•
Vdc controller must be enabled (P1240) and parameterized properly.
•
Note:
Regenerative mode can be caused by fast ramp downs or if the
motor is driven by an active load.
Higher inertia requires longer ramp times; otherwise, apply brak-
ing resistor.
Check supply voltage.
